The Best Homemade Creamy Mac and Cheese Recipe

Uncover the secret to the creamiest mac and cheese—your family will beg for seconds, but the method might surprise you.

I’ve always believed that the best mac and cheese starts with a perfectly balanced sauce—creamy but not heavy, rich but not overwhelming. The secret lies in the cheese blend and a touch of patience when building the roux. If you’ve ever wondered how to achieve that restaurant-quality texture at home, there’s a method to it. The right technique can turn simple ingredients into something unforgettable.

Recipe

There’s something magical about a homemade mac and cheese recipe that hits all the right notes—creamy, cheesy, and downright comforting. This isn’t just any mac and cheese; it’s the kind that’ll have everyone begging for seconds (and thirds).

The secret? A blend of sharp cheddar and creamy Gruyère cheese melted into a silky roux base, with a hint of garlic and paprika for that extra flavor kick.

Trust me, once you taste the velvety sauce clinging to perfectly al dente pasta, topped with a golden, buttery breadcrumb crust, you’ll never go back to the boxed stuff.

Making this feels like wrapping yourself in a cozy blanket—it’s simple, soul-satisfying, and totally doable, even if you’re not a kitchen pro. Let’s get started!

Ingredients

For the creamiest, most flavorful homemade mac and cheese, the ingredients you choose matter. Start with high-quality pasta and cheeses that melt like a dream.

Avoid pre-shredded cheese—it’s coated with anti-caking agents that can make your sauce grainy. Instead, grab a block and shred it yourself for ultimate smoothness.

  • Elbow macaroni (8 oz): The classic choice, but cavatappi or shells work too for extra nooks and crannies.
  • Unsalted butter (4 tbsp): The base of your roux. Salted butter can throw off the seasoning balance.
  • All-purpose flour (1/4 cup): Helps thicken the cheese sauce to perfect consistency.
  • Whole milk (2 1/2 cups): Provides richness; avoid skim milk for this one.
  • Heavy cream (1/2 cup): Adds luxurious creaminess. Sub with more milk if needed, but it won’t be as indulgent.
  • Sharp cheddar cheese (2 cups, shredded): The star of the show—go for extra sharp for maximum flavor.
  • Gruyère cheese (1 cup, shredded): Adds depth and a nutty flavor. Swap with fontina or mozzarella if unavailable.
  • Salt (1 tsp): Balances the cheese’s richness.
  • Black pepper (1/2 tsp): Adds a subtle kick.
  • Paprika (1/2 tsp): For a hint of smokiness.
  • Panko breadcrumbs (1/2 cup): Optional, but perfect for a crispy topping. Sub with regular breadcrumbs.
  • Fresh parsley (for garnish): Brightens up the dish—don’t skip it!

How to Make the Best Classic Cheddar Macaroni Recipe

crispy cheesy baking perfection
  • Combine macaroni and cheese sauce in a large bowl, gently folding until the pasta is evenly coated. Avoid overmixing to keep the pasta intact.
  • Transfer to a baking dish and sprinkle with a mix of breadcrumbs and extra shredded cheese for a crispy topping.

For added richness, drizzle melted butter over the breadcrumbs before baking.

Bake for 20-25 minutes until the top is golden brown and the sauce is bubbling.

Check halfway through to prevent overbrowning—cover with foil if needed.

Let it rest for 5 minutes before serving. This allows the sauce to set slightly, making it easier to scoop and serve.

Pro Tip: For a shortcut, you can skip the baking step and serve it stovetop-style for a quicker meal.

Watch-Out: Avoid using pre-shredded cheese, as it often contains anti-caking agents that can make the sauce grainy.

Flexibility: Feel free to mix in cooked bacon, broccoli, or jalapeños for a personalized twist.

Nutrition

Homemade Mac and Cheese is a comforting dish, but it’s important to evaluate its nutritional content.

Nutrient Amount per Serving
Calories 420 kcal
Total Fat 18 g
Saturated Fat 10 g
Cholesterol 50 mg
Sodium 620 mg
Carbohydrates 45 g
Fiber 2 g
Sugars 6 g
Protein 16 g

Chef Tips

While making homemade mac and cheese, I always recommend using freshly grated cheese instead of pre-shredded, as it melts smoother and avoids the anti-caking additives. I also add a pinch of mustard powder for depth, and I don’t skip the roux—it’s essential for a creamy sauce.

Cook the pasta al dente to prevent mushiness, and always season with salt in layers to guarantee every bite is flavorful.

Share your love
Norma Ector

Norma Ector

Leave a Reply

Your email address will not be published. Required fields are marked *